Farm Stew. 00:32:19.17\00:32:23.61 Music. 00:32:23.64\00:32:27.01 Joy, tell us a little bit more about Farm Stew. 00:32:27.04\00:32:31.25 First of all, what does Farm Stew mean... 00:32:31.28\00:32:33.21 it's an acronym. 00:32:33.28\00:32:34.62 Yes, it's the New Start for Africa... 00:32:34.65\00:32:36.95 so it stands for farming, attitude, rest and meals, 00:32:36.99\00:32:41.56 sanitation, temperance, enterprise and water. 00:32:41.59\00:32:45.53 And why is it important for those differences 00:32:45.59\00:32:49.50 in that particular area? 00:32:49.53\00:32:50.90 So the needs of people in the rural villages in Africa 00:32:50.93\00:32:54.74 are different than those of ours 00:32:54.77\00:32:56.44 and so, we got to meet them right where they are 00:32:56.47\00:32:58.81 and allow them to be able to thrive in their local context. 00:32:58.84\00:33:01.48 So, how does it work? 00:33:01.51\00:33:03.01 So, we actually have four teams now. 00:33:03.04\00:33:06.18 We're very excited, this time last year we had six staff, 00:33:06.21\00:33:09.15 now we have 17... 00:33:09.18\00:33:10.52 we're hoping to get 20 by the end of the year, 00:33:10.55\00:33:12.32 they are based in Uganda reaching south Sudanese refugees 00:33:12.35\00:33:16.96 and a team in Zimbabwe 00:33:17.03\00:33:18.53 and what I do and what God does through me 00:33:18.56\00:33:22.76 and through these Leaders is, they have just small groups... 00:33:22.83\00:33:27.44 small teams that are formed 00:33:27.47\00:33:29.20 and they go out into the rural villages 00:33:29.24\00:33:31.31 bringing cooking classes, agricultural classes, 00:33:31.34\00:33:34.04 water and sanitation classes into the hands of the people 00:33:34.08\00:33:37.48 and we train local leaders in each and every village 00:33:37.51\00:33:40.32 so they can train others and others and others... 00:33:40.35\00:33:43.08 and it's just going on... 00:33:43.12\00:33:44.62 we had a milestone this week, 00:33:44.65\00:33:46.09 40,000 people have been trained by Farm Stew. 00:33:46.12\00:33:48.96 Amen, so tell us some... 00:33:48.99\00:33:51.49 I know they're out and they give you reports, 00:33:51.53\00:33:54.26 have you heard from anybody recently about what's going on?
